AFTER-SCHOOL PROGRAMS

How long do the programs run and how long are the classes?

After-school classes are held once a week for six to eight weeks. Each class is 60 min long.

What is the structure of a typical class?

Our instructors typically begin with an interactive mini-lesson related to the day’s project, which corresponds to the overall theme of the program (some examples are Space Adventures and Amusement Park Rides). Then the children will build a model (for example, a satellite or a Ferris wheel), learning how the individual pieces operate. They will be able to expand on their models and collaborate with other children. There will be time at the end of the hour for free play and sharing of their creations.

Does my child get to keep what he or she builds?

Unfortunately, no. Children are asked to disassemble their model before the end of class, as we will use the kits again in the following weeks. Participants will have the opportunity to build and keep a mini-figure during the class series as a souvenir.

What age ranges are your classes intended for?

Our after-school classes are designed for children ages 5 to 12, depending on the program. Recommended ages will be included in the class descriptions.

What is the teacher-student ratio in the class?

Our ratio is typically 10 students to one teacher.

In-School Field Trips

What grade levels do you work with?

Our Field Trips are designed for kindergarten through eighth grade. We are happy to work with mixed grade levels.

What topics/themes do you offer?

Our field trips are designed to enhance your curriculum, so tell us what you will be working on, and we will find a theme-based project that complements it. Some popular themes include Famous Buildings, Inventions, Transportation, and Space Exploration. All of our projects integrate STEM (Science, Technology, Engineering, and Math) concepts, such as simple machines and laws of motion.

How long does a Field Trip last?

Field trips are 60 to 90 minutes and include one to two lessons, model builds, and a handout. Schools usually ask us to work with multiple classes back-to-back, which is more cost effective. We are happy to arrange a field trip that meets your educational and budget needs.

What are the space and supply requirements for school?

We provide all the necessary materials. You just need to provide a room large enough to accommodate all of the students.

Do students keep what they build?

Unfortunately, no. Students are asked to disassemble their model at the end of the lesson.
